All Panhellenic Average Panhellenic 3.49 3.49 3.30 3.58 3.53 3.41 3.03 3.48 Alpha Chi Omega Panhellenic 3.51 6 3.51 6 …The Village Community is home to approximately 1500 undergraduate students in eight residence halls. Members of Auburn’s Panhellenic sororities live in Magnolia, Oak, and Leischuck Halls. Plainsman Hall residents are all female and the other four coed halls are home to freshmen students. Many of our sororities are OVERWHELMED with legacies. So, just because you are a member of a sorority (from Auburn or from a different campus), your daughter is not guaranteed an invitation or a bid. The truth is, some sororities will have well over 100 legacies going through recruitment.

Members should not be required to return to campus or Auburn to film.While it is true that some women with low grades do participate in recruitment and join, it is important to know that women with a high school GPA below a 3.2 have a significantly lower chance of joining and that many sororities have cutoffs that are higher. If your grades are low due to a learning disability and you want that information …At Auburn University, some sororities require a recommendation from an alumna member of that sorority before the sorority may extend a bid to that woman. A recommendation simply introduces a woman to the sorority so that the sorority members may become better acquainted with her before recruitment begins. Over the last couple of years, Auburn Panhellenic sororities offered bids to 90% of the women who signed up to participate in sorority recruitment. Official Facebook Page of Alpha Delta Pi (Βeta Omega Chapter)...Auburn Alpha Delta Pi. Greek Sing is a philanthropic event hosted by Auburn Panhellenic that benefits Habitat for Humanity. Although the name may be deceiving, this event is a dance competition involving all 18 sororities on Auburn's campus.
